Prioritizing and Time Management Strategies

Effective time management and prioritization have helped me balance my job and blogging. I plan my days and weeks carefully, setting aside time for blogging and avoiding distractions8.

Creating a Structured Schedule and Sticking to It

This disciplined approach lets me use my time well and meet my blogging goals8. Keeping a time log helps me see how I spend my time8. Studies show that being disorganized can harm our well-being and time management8.

It’s important to schedule time for important tasks and know when you work best8. Delegating tasks helps me focus on what I’m best at8. To avoid putting things off, I start with the toughest tasks and break them into smaller parts8.

Managing distractions is key, like using voice-to-text and setting email times8. Taking regular breaks improves productivity and mental health9. The 80/20 rule shows that most of our work comes from a small part of our efforts9.

The Pomodoro Technique helps me work in focused 25-minute intervals with breaks, making me more productive9. A time audit shows how much time we waste on unproductive activities9. Doing important tasks first makes a big difference in time management9.

Having a to-do list for the day boosts productivity9. Delegating tasks helps with time management9. Timeboxing, or setting time limits for tasks, increases productivity9.

It’s smart to focus on urgent but not important tasks less, delegate them, or drop them9. The Pomodoro Technique, with 25 minutes of work followed by a break, boosts productivity10.

Time blocking, like Elon Musk uses, structures time for tasks, improving time management10. Prioritizing important tasks over less important ones increases productivity10.

Delegating tasks to team members based on their skills and workload helps with time management10. Using productivity apps and software helps organize tasks10. Celebrating small wins boosts morale and motivation, helping with time management10.

Training programs can improve time management skills10. Time audits help us see our progress and find areas to get better at time management10.

Focusing on one task at a time increases productivity10. Reminders for deadlines and appointments help keep a structured schedule and better time management efforts10.

Batching Tasks for Improved Efficiency

As a busy professional, I manage a full-time job and run three blogs. Batching tasks has changed the game for me, boosting my productivity and efficiency11. I group similar tasks like email marketing and content creation together. This makes my workflow smoother and cuts down on time spent switching between tasks11.

Using themed work blocks or weeks has been super helpful11. It lets me focus on certain tasks or areas. This not only improves my time management but also lowers mental fatigue from switching tasks too often11.

For instance, one week might be all about content creation, like writing blog posts and making social media content12. The next week, I’ll focus on admin tasks, like invoicing and organizing12. This plan keeps me on top of my work and in control, even with a full-time job and side projects.

Batching is great for repetitive tasks, like social media posting12. By dedicating time to make and schedule posts all at once, I’m more efficient and consistent online. I don’t get overwhelmed by always needing new content12.

Handling a full-time job and multiple blogs is tough12. But, using batching has changed everything for me13. It saves time, reduces mental fatigue, and keeps me organized and focused on what’s important13.

If you’re juggling a lot, I suggest trying batching13. It might take some time to get it right, but the benefits in time-saving and efficiency are huge13.
